Search Properties Near Me
Public records show about 19 people have taken residence at 1682 Carr Cir Nw Atlanta GA 30318. The most recent tenant is David Leonardo. Past residents include Allison Nabers, Keisha Allen, Abigail Dechillo, Keisha Allen and Christopher Regehr.